A listing of historical London public houses,
Taverns, Inns, Beer Houses and Hotels in St Sepulchre, London. The
St Sepulchre & Saffron Hill, London listing uses information from census, Trade
Directories and History to add licensees, bar staff, Lodgers and Visitors.
